Output 65191cbb5c4372cbddfeac7a4d03bc0d20e7236d63e05efe94cf2bab5b60477a:7

value
35510220
script pubkey
OP_0 OP_PUSHBYTES_20 943473a0f71119e40c50d7b62652fb71ad1a6da6
address
ltc1qjs688g8hzyv7grzs67mzv5hmwxk35mdxk0ct5d
transaction
65191cbb5c4372cbddfeac7a4d03bc0d20e7236d63e05efe94cf2bab5b60477a
spent
true